What is the impact of base rate changes on the cryptocurrency market?
ArthaseAug 03, 2022 · 3 years ago3 answers
How do changes in base rates affect the cryptocurrency market? What are the implications of base rate changes on the prices and trading volumes of cryptocurrencies?
3 answers
- Harper MaloneyNov 30, 2024 · 8 months agoChanges in base rates can have a significant impact on the cryptocurrency market. When central banks increase or decrease interest rates, it affects the overall economy and investor sentiment. This, in turn, affects the demand and supply dynamics of cryptocurrencies. Higher interest rates can lead to decreased investment in cryptocurrencies as investors seek higher returns in traditional financial instruments. On the other hand, lower interest rates can make cryptocurrencies more attractive as they offer the potential for higher returns. Additionally, base rate changes can also influence the borrowing costs for cryptocurrency-related businesses, which can impact their operations and profitability.
- Muhamad FaisalDec 19, 2021 · 4 years agoBase rate changes have a direct impact on the cryptocurrency market. When interest rates are raised, it becomes more expensive to borrow money, which can lead to a decrease in demand for cryptocurrencies. Conversely, when interest rates are lowered, borrowing becomes cheaper, which can stimulate demand for cryptocurrencies. These changes in demand can affect the prices and trading volumes of cryptocurrencies. It's important to note that the impact of base rate changes on the cryptocurrency market can vary depending on other factors such as market sentiment, regulatory developments, and macroeconomic conditions.
